Local Parks!!! Olivia + Phil’s wedding in an Omaha park was stunning and one of my favorite wedding days of my entire career. Des Moines offers some wonderful parks in Central Iowa to be enjoyed + used. Check out Jester Park Lodge for a stunning wedding space (you might feel a bit like a Disney princess!) or Walnut Woods State Park! (Also, nearby is Raccoon River Nature Lodge— similar feel for your day, if Walnut Woods is booked!) Bonus: You’ll likely save big bucks by having a park wedding, so you can put that towards investing into photo/video, or if that’s already covered, put it towards your honeymoon or marriage!

Clover Barn in Bondurant remains one of my hands-down favorite venues in the area. Not only is it all-inclusive (with a bridal room, bar, restrooms) but there are lots of gorgeous spots outside for photos! I’ve STILL never photographed there so if you book this venue + me, I’m love you FOREVER.

Another venue that I love is Sunset Ridge Barn in Prole! Savannah + Nathan married there a few summers back, and it was spacious and gorgeous. You’ll have a great view of the sunset over the pond, and feel like you wont’ disturb anyone— because you won’t! You’re surrounded by cornfields and baby deer and magical light.

Country Lane Lodge sits just outside of Des Moines in Adel, Iowa. It’s a huge space with gorgeous pine wood walls and space for all the dance moves your guests can muster. A full bar, kitchen, bridal room, and even heated floors for those winter weddings will keep you and all your family members happy all weekend!


Rollins Mansion
has long sat on my list of preferred venues—yet I’ve only 2nd shot weddings there! It’s a stunning historic building, with all the charm of Downton Abbey and the modern plumbing of today. Ha! You can find their website here. It’s a great venue for an outdoor wedding, and you can drink mojitos and watch the sunset paint colors on the clouds while the birds sing during cocktail hour.


Check out Barnes Place for a super unique wedding venue! With a barn, enormous fireplace, and abundance of lush green trees + bushes, you’ll want for nothing. This venue hosts both outdoor and indoor ceremonies, so you can plan for whichever you prefer! (I always recommend outdoor —and Barnes Place has FOUR OUTDOOR LOCATIONS!—because celebrating life is just so much prettier in nature!)
